Author: aaronballman Date: Fri Dec 21 13:11:36 2018 New Revision: 349955 URL: http://llvm.org/viewvc/llvm-project?rev=349955&view=rev Log: Switch from static_cast<> to cast<>, update identifier for coding conventions; NFC.
Modified: cfe/trunk/lib/Sema/SemaStmt.cpp Modified: cfe/trunk/lib/Sema/SemaStmt.cpp UR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/lib/Sema/SemaStmt.cpp?rev=349955&r1=349954&r2=349955&view=diff ============================================================================== --- cfe/trunk/lib/Sema/SemaStmt.cpp (original) +++ cfe/trunk/lib/Sema/SemaStmt.cpp Fri Dec 21 13:11:36 2018 @@ -469,11 +469,9 @@ Sema::ActOnCaseStmt(SourceLocation CaseL } /// ActOnCaseStmtBody - This installs a statement as the body of a case. -void Sema::ActOnCaseStmtBody(Stmt *caseStmt, Stmt *SubStmt) { +void Sema::ActOnCaseStmtBody(Stmt *S, Stmt *SubStmt) { DiagnoseUnusedExprResult(SubStmt); - - auto *CS = static_cast<CaseStmt *>(caseStmt); - CS->setSubStmt(SubStmt); + cast<CaseStmt>(S)->setSubStmt(SubStmt); } StmtResult _______________________________________________ cfe-commits mailing list cfe-commits@lists.llvm.org http://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its